The second season of the American television series Superman & Lois premiered on The CW on January 11, 2022, and concluded on June 28, 2022, airing 15 episodes. The series is based on the DC Comics characters Superman and Lois Lane created by Jerry Siegel and Joe Shuster. The season was produced by Berlanti Productions, DC Entertainment, and Warner Bros. Television. Initially considered to be part of the shared fictional Arrowverse (where Hoechlin and Tulloch originated their roles) in the first season, the second season establishes the series set in an alternate universe from the Arrowverse.

The series stars Tyler Hoechlin and Elizabeth Tulloch as the titular characters, Clark Kent / Superman, a costumed superhero, and his wife, Lois Lane who deal with the Inverse Method cult led by Ally Allston who has swayed Lois' sister, Lucy to her side and has made an enemy of Bizarro for her supposed conquering of his world. Also returning are main cast members Jordan Elsass, Alex Garfin, Erik Valdez, Inde Navarrette, Wolé Parks, Dylan Walsh, and Emmanuelle Chriqui, with Tayler Buck and Sofia Hasmik being promoted from their guest and recurring status in the previous season. Superman & Lois was renewed for a second season by The CW in March 2021 and filming took place primarily in Surrey, British Columbia.

The season premiere was watched by 1.09 million viewers, becoming the CW's most-watched premiere for the 2021–22 season.[1] Superman & Lois was renewed for a third season in March 2022.[2]

Production

Development

On March 2, 2021, The CW renewed the series for a second season.[19]

Casting

In June 2021, Hasmik was promoted to a series regular for the second season. In August, Tayler Buck, who guest starred in the first season, was promoted to a series regular for the second season. In October, Ian Bohen was cast in a recurring role as Lt. Mitch Anderson for the second season.[20] Jenna Dewan reprises her role as Lucy Lane from Supergirl.[21] David Ramsey guest stars as John Diggle in the season finale, reprising his role from Arrow.[22]

Costume

This season features a new design of Superman's suit giving slight adjustment to his boots by adding more red, making it more accurate to the comics.

Filming

Principal photography began on September 15, 2021, and concluded on May 5, 2022.[23][24]

Release

The season began airing in the United States on The CW and in Canada on CTV Sci-Fi Channel on January 11, 2022.[25][26] The finale aired on June 28, 2022.[27]

In the United Kingdom, it premiered on BBC One and BBC iPlayer on July 16, 2022.[28]

Home media

The entire season was released on HBO Max on July 29, 2022.[29] It was later released on Blu-ray and DVD on September 27, 2022.[30]

Ratings

The premiere of Season 2 was the most-watched premiere for a CW show for the 2021-22 season, in addition to being the most-watched premiere for the channel since Kung Fu in April 2021.[31] 420,000 US households streamed the episode within one day according to Samba TV.[32]
